The MCIP Manager - North America Lead is responsible for leading and executing Aptiv’s Material Cost Improvement Program (MCIP) across North America manufacturing operations. This role drives material cost reduction initiatives while ensuring supply continuity, quality, and compliance with customer and internal requirements.
The MCIP NA Lead partners closely with crossfunctional teams to identify, prioritize, and implement cost optimization opportunities that deliver sustainable financial impact.
Your Role:
- Conduct value analysis and value engineering studies to identify opportunities for cost savings and performance enhancements.
- Develop and implement cost reduction strategies to optimize product costs while maintaining quality and performance standards.
- Manage relationships with suppliers to negotiate favorable pricing, terms, and conditions.
- Apply expertise in composite materials to assess their suitability for specific applications and identify opportunities for cost-effective utilization.
- Develop cost estimates and budgets for hardware and product engineering projects.
- Ensure compliance with relevant regulations and standards related to material sourcing, manufacturing processes, and product performance.
- Conduct material cost benchmarking studies to compare Aptiv's material costs with industry standards and competitors.
- Perform risk assessments to identify potential cost-related risks and develop mitigation plans.
- Drive innovations and continuous improvement initiatives to enhance cost competitiveness and efficiency.
- Utilize SAP Ariba or similar procurement software to manage supplier relationships, contracts, and purchasing processes.
- Apply programming skills in Python and Excel to perform advanced data analysis and modeling tasks related to cost reduction strategies.
